Daniel Defense PCC: Worth It or Overpriced Nonsense?

Published on May 1, 2026
Duration: 26:26

This video provides an in-depth review of the Daniel Defense PCC, evaluating its performance and value. The presenter highlights the PCC's advantages in close-quarters engagements, its modularity with AR-style controls, and its compatibility with CZ Scorpion magazines. Specific components like the HUXWRX Flow 9K-Ti suppressor, EOTech EXPS3 optic, and Modlite OKW V2 light are detailed, alongside a discussion on the direct blowback system's reliability and recoil.

Quick Summary

The Daniel Defense PCC is a highly capable 9mm firearm, excelling in close-quarters engagements up to 50 yards due to its low recoil, compact size, and ease of manipulation. Its use of reliable CZ Scorpion magazines and AR-style controls enhances its practicality and training value. While not a long-range rifle replacement, its suppressed performance and affordability make it a fun and effective platform.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the main advantages of a 9mm PCC like the Daniel Defense model?

9mm PCCs offer low recoil, fast follow-up shots, and are compact and easy to maneuver, especially in tight spaces. They are also generally cheaper to shoot than rifles and can be very quiet when suppressed with subsonic ammunition.

Why is the CZ Scorpion magazine compatibility a significant feature for the Daniel Defense PCC?

Using CZ Scorpion magazines is a major advantage because they are reliable, affordable, easy to find, and well-regarded. This avoids proprietary magazine issues common in other PCCs, making reloads and overall ownership more practical.

How does the direct blowback system in the Daniel Defense PCC perform?

The direct blowback system is praised for its simplicity, ruggedness, and reliability. While some argue it recoils more than roller-delayed systems, the impact is minimal with 9mm, and the addition of a hydraulic buffer further smooths the shooting experience.

What are the effective range limitations of a 9mm PCC?

A 9mm PCC is primarily a close-range weapon, excelling within 25-50 yards. Beyond 100-150 yards, 9mm subsonic ammunition loses significant energy and accuracy, with substantial bullet drop making precise shots difficult.
